Step-by-Step Instructions

Preparing the Ingredients

To make the Chick-fil-A Cobb Salad, start with the chicken and bacon.

1. Cooking grilled chicken: You can grill or pan-sear chicken breasts. Cook until they reach an internal temperature of 165°F. Slice the chicken into bite-sized pieces.

2. Bacon: Cook bacon until crispy. You can use a skillet or bake it in the oven. Once cooked, drain on paper towels and chop into small bits.

3. Hard-boiling the eggs: Place eggs in a pot and cover them with water. Bring to a boil, then turn off the heat. Let them sit for 10-12 minutes. Cool in ice water and peel once cool.

Assembling the Salad

Now comes the fun part—putting it all together!

1. Layering mixed greens and vegetables: In a large bowl, start with a base of mixed greens. Add your choice of greens like romaine, spinach, or kale.

2. Adding toppings like cheese and bacon: Next, add diced tomatoes, cucumbers, and the chopped hard-boiled eggs. Sprinkle cheese on top. Blue cheese or feta works great. Finally, add the crispy bacon pieces for a savory touch.

Tips & Tricks

How to Make the Perfect Cobb Salad

To grill chicken, start with marinated breasts. Use olive oil, salt, and pepper. Grill for six to eight minutes on each side. This keeps the chicken juicy and flavorful. Let it rest before slicing to keep it tender.

For hard-boiling eggs, place them in cold water. Bring the water to a boil, then cover and turn off the heat. Let them sit for about 12 minutes. Cool them in ice water right after. This makes peeling easy and keeps the yolk bright.

Storage Info

Storing Leftovers

To store your Chick-fil-A Cobb Salad, place it in an airtight container. This keeps your salad fresh and safe. If you have dressing left, store it separately. This way, it won’t make your greens soggy. The salad will last up to three days in the refrigerator.

Meal Prep Tips

Making the salad ahead is smart for busy days. You can chop all your veggies in advance. Store them in separate containers to keep them fresh. Use glass or BPA-free plastic containers. They seal well and help prevent spills.

Ingredients
  

1 can (15 oz) chickpeas, drained and rinsed

1 tablespoon olive oil

1 teaspoon smoked paprika

1/2 teaspoon garlic powder

Salt and pepper to taste

4 cups mixed greens (spinach, romaine, and kale)

1 cup cherry tomatoes, halved

1 cup cucumber, diced

1 avocado, diced

1/2 cup shredded carrots

1/2 cup crumbled feta cheese

1/4 cup chopped chives

1/4 cup balsamic dressing

Instructions
 

Preheat the oven to 400°F (200°C).

    Spread the drained chickpeas onto a baking sheet in a single layer.

      Drizzle with olive oil and sprinkle with smoked paprika, garlic powder, salt, and pepper. Toss to coat evenly.

        Roast chickpeas in the oven for 20-25 minutes, or until golden and crispy, stirring halfway through.

          In a large salad bowl, add the mixed greens as the base.

            Layer in the cherry tomatoes, cucumber, avocado, shredded carrots, crumbled feta cheese, and chopped chives over the greens.

              Once the chickpeas are done roasting, let them cool slightly, then add them to the salad.

                Drizzle with balsamic dressing and toss gently to combine all ingredients evenly.

                  Serve immediately for the freshest taste or refrigerate for up to an hour for flavors to meld if desired.

                    Prep Time: 15 mins | Total Time: 40 mins | Servings: 4
